Gucy2e

Models

All models for this gene with cis-heritability P-value <0.01 were tested and are shown here. In each tissue, a gene can have zero, one, or multiple RNA phenotypes for each RNA modality. After the heritability statistics, subsequent columns show cross-validation performance (R2 and P-value) of each modeling method. The best-performing method for each models is used for TWAS.

Trait associations

The numbered columns correspond to the numbered models in the table above. They contain the TWAS Z-score for each trait-model pair. Colors indicate strength of Z-scores: cells with lower negative Z-scores are darker blue, cells with higher positive Z-scores are darker red. Significant associations have white and bolded text.
